    Premier League Preview: Liverpool v West Ham

    Joe Cole and Stewart Downing will be looking to show the reds up as they have been cast aside, so we will need to be wary of them wanting to put in a good shift. I don't feel West Ham have very much up front and just need to be wary of set-pieces and handling the very direct and physical style that West Ham will no doubt play.

    Liverpool x West Ham over the years:

    7-4-13 : Liverpool 0-0 West Ham
    9-12-12: West Ham 2-3 Liverpool
    27-2-11: West Ham 3-1 Liverpool
    20-11-10: Liverpool 3-0 West Ham
    19-4-10: Liverpool 3-0 West Ham
    20-9-09: West Ham 2-3 Liverpool

    Recent Form:

    West Ham- L,L,W,L,D,D,L,L,W,L
    Liverpool- - L,W,W,D,W,L,W,D,L,W

    Team News
    Liverpool

    Kolo Toure returned from injury to take a place on the bench against Norwich in midweek and is in contention to start here.
    Brendan Rodgers will be tempted to name an unchanged XI after his side ran out 5-1 winners over Norwich in midweek.
    Lucas Leiva could come back in, but Joe Allen would be unlucky to lose his place.

    West Ham
    Guy Demel could return at right-back after being rested in midweek for the loss at Crystal Palace.
    Razvan Rat has returned to fitness and will start here again.
    Carlton Cole may drop out again, and Sam Allardyce could go with the 'no striker' formation that worked so well at Tottenham earlier in the season, particularly given how poor Cole was at Palace.

    Match Facts

    Liverpool have scored at least 4 goals in their last 3 home matches in the Premier League.
    Liverpool have kept a clean sheet in their last 5 home matches against West Ham in all competitions.
    Liverpool have been winning at both half time and full time in 7 of their last 8 home matches in the Premier League.
    Liverpool have won 7 of their last 8 home matches in the Premier League.
    West Ham have failed to score in 6 of their last 8 away matches in the Premier League.
    There have been over 2.5 goals scored in 8 of Liverpool's last 9 games in the Premier League.
    Liverpool are undefeated in 19 of their last 21 matches against West Ham in all competitions.
    West Ham have failed to win 11 of their last 12 away matches in the Premier League.
